The most important secrets of proper trading are understanding the market, setting a clear strategy, preparing a trading plan, managing risks, controlling emotions, and continuous learning.
1. Understanding the market: A trader must understand the nature of the market they are trading in, the types of assets they are trading, and be aware of price movements and events that affect the market.
2. Setting a clear strategy: A trader should have a clear strategy that defines entry and exit points, sets stop-loss levels, and identifies profit targets.
3. Preparing a trading plan: A trader should create a trading plan that defines the trading size, risk ratio, and identifies the right time to trade.
4. Managing risks: A trader must determine stop-loss levels, avoid risking more than a certain percentage of capital, and handle losses positively.
5. Controlling emotions: A trader should avoid emotional influences on trading decisions and stick to the plan they set beforehand.
6. Continuous learning: A trader should keep up with the latest developments in the market and continuously learn from their past experiences and the experiences of others.
